Job Title
Salesforce Principal Engineer
Job Description
**Job title:** Salesforce Principal Engineer **Role Summary:** Lead design, development, and delivery of enterprise‑scale Salesforce solutions; shape architectural strategy while actively coding and mentoring a technical team to achieve secure, high‑performance integrations across financial systems. **Expectations:** - Own the Salesforce roadmap, driving architectural decisions that align with business goals. - Deliver clean, testable Apex, Lightning Web Components, Visualforce, and Flow implementations. - Mentor junior developers/administrators and cultivate technical excellence. - Influence cross‑functional teams and stakeholder directions with confidence. **Key Responsibilities:** - Define and evolve overall Salesforce architecture and infrastructure strategy. - Design, develop, and implement solutions using Apex, Lightning Web Components, Visualforce, SOQL, and Flow. - Integrate Salesforce with external enterprise systems, ensuring security and performance. - Collaborate with product owners and stakeholders to translate requirements into technical solutions. - Oversee customization and configuration, ensuring compliance with security and regulatory standards. - Participate fully in the software development lifecycle: design, coding, testing, deployment, support. - Drive Agile and LeSS ceremonies, promoting iterative value delivery. - Stay current on Salesforce platform advancements and best practices; incorporate them into architecture. **Required Skills:** - In‑depth experience with Salesforce data models, security architecture, and platform development (Apex, LWC, Visualforce, SOQL, Flow). - Strong understanding of system integration, API design, and performance optimization. - Proven ability to mentor and lead a technical team. -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. - Familiarity with Agile/LeSS methodologies. - Knowledge of regulated/financial services environments is a plus. **Required Education & Certifications:** - Salesforce Administrator, Platform Developer, or Architect certification (or commitment to obtain). - Advanced level of experience in Salesforce architecture and best practices preferred.
